Optimizing Natural Light with Skylights in Industrial Settings

Industrial buildings often rely on artificial lighting because of the limited natural light penetration through traditional window designs. To mitigate this issue and foster an more conducive work environment, skylights have emerged as an efficient solution. Skylights offer a direct pathway for sunlight to flood into the building's interior, lowering energy consumption and boosting employee morale. By strategically incorporating skylights in various areas of an industrial facility, businesses can leverage natural light to form a brighter and more efficient work space.

A well-planned skylight system can alter the ambiance of an industrial setting. It allows natural light to illuminate deeper into the workspace, reducing reliance on artificial lighting during daytime hours. This not only lowers energy costs but also enhances visibility and overall work conditions.

Additionally, skylights can contribute to the building's aesthetics by introducing a sense of openness and airiness. The streaming of natural light can foster a more welcoming and positive atmosphere for employees, ultimately improving their productivity and job satisfaction.

There are various types of skylights available to suit different industrial needs. Dome skylights, for example, provide maximum light transmission, while tubular skylights offer a more cost-effective approach.

Choosing the right type of skylight depends on factors such as the building's size, layout, and operational requirements.

Why Ventilation Matters in Skylight Projects

Proper ventilation is paramount when installing skylights in commercial buildings. Skylights provide natural light, which can enhance employee productivity. However, they also admit heat and moisture into the building, likely leading to discomfort and decay if not properly managed.

A well-designed ventilation system avoids these concerns by removing excess heat and humidity. This helps maintain a comfortable indoor environment, safeguards the building's structure, and improves energy efficiency.

There are various choices for ventilating commercial skylights, featuring roof vents, exhaust fans, and passive opening systems. The best solution will depend on the building's size, climate, and specific get more info needs.
